Jenny was an experienced hiker and loved nothing more than exploring the great outdoors. She came across a set of animal tracks while walking through the dense forest. The tracks were new, and she could tell they belonged to a large animal.
Jenny couldn't help but follow the tracks, despite the danger. They led her deeper into the woods until she was completely surrounded by trees. Suddenly, she heard rustling in the nearby bushes.
Jenny froze, her heart racing. She slowly turned around to face the noise and saw a large grizzly bear standing just a few feet away from her. She quickly realized that the tracks she had been following were not those of a bear, but of a deer fleeing the bear.
Jenny realized she had made a grave error at that moment. She tried to back away slowly, but the bear charged at her. She closed her eyes and braced herself for the impact, but when she opened them again, the bear had stopped just inches from her face.
To her surprise, the bear simply sniffed her and turned away, disappearing back into the forest. Jenny stood there stunned, realizing that the animal tracks had led her to a miraculous encounter with one of nature's most fearsome creatures.
